AKH-0.66/K UL series current transformers, produced by Acrel, are UL-certified and designed for power maintenance and electrical retrofit projects. These transformers feature a compact size, high precision, and strong load capacity. They offer multiple output options, including mV, mA, 5A, and 1A outputs, with rated input currents ranging from 20A to 400A. The rated voltage is AC 0.66kV, and the frequency can be 50-60Hz. They can operate in environments with temperatures between -30°C and +60°C (or up to +70°C for certain models) and altitudes of ≤3000m.
